OKLAHOMA CITY (KFOR) — The criminal case against Todd Taylor, who is accused of the death of his elderly mother, is moving forward. He is charged with second-degree murder and abuse or neglect by a caretaker.

48-year-old Todd Taylor pleaded not guilty to the charges on Wednesday.

Todd was arrested back in July after his mother, Alrinda Taylor, died.
